Fast block based connected components labeling

2009 16th IEEE International Conference on Image Processing (ICIP), 2009
In this paper we present a new optimization technique for the neighborhood computation in connected component labeling focused on images stored in raster scan order. This new technique is based on a 2×2 square block analysis of the image, and it exploits the fact that, when using 8-connection, the pixels of a 2×2 square are all connected to each other.

Twinless Strongly Connected Components

2006
Tarjan [9] describes how depth first search can be used to identify Strongly Connected Components (SCC) of a directed graph in linear time. It is standard to study Tarjan’s SCC algorithm in most senior undergraduate or introductory graduate computer science algorithms courses.
